To find your port settings go to:


Control panel > System
System Properties > Hardware > Device Manager
Also - Make sure you're using ECP, set in your BIOS

Config > General Config


Ignore Tool Change NO! If you aren't paying attention it will ruin your project.
Say you're supposed to change from .125 to .0300, guess what happens - @$#^*&!!!
Screen Control Will expand your screen & make it full size.
G04 This a drill dwell (pause) If not set to ms, it will take SECONDS instead of Milliseconds.
So G1Z-0.1960F4.0 G4 P500 will be 1/2 second in ms.
IMPORTANT Config> Save Settings
Now restart Mach & make sure they saved

Motor Tuning

Config > Motor Tuning


I use 3/8-12 TPI Leadscrew
Z axis 5/16-18

1.8 Motor 200 steps per revolution x 18 turns per inch (5/16"-18 rods) = 3,600 full step or 7,200 1/2 step, etc.
1.8 Motor 200 steps per revolution x 12 turns per inch (3/8"-12 rods) = 2400 full step or 4800 1/2 step, etc.

FULL STEP IS NOT ADVISED


3/8-12 STEP
FULL = 2400
1/2 = 4800
1/4 = 9600
1/8 = 19200

5/16-18 STEP
FULL = 3600
1/2 = 7200
1/4 = 14400
1/8 = 28800

For BIPOLAR
Try Velocity at 36 to start,
increase as desided until stall

For BIPOLAR
Step Pulse = 10uS
This can be dereased as
low as 3 as long as it
doesn't miss steps
